Question
What paper stocks can I choose for Rubber Stamps?
Answer
Rubber stamps do not use paper stock at all. The impression comes from a molded rubber die, and what actually matters is the rubber compound and the mount it sits on.
- High-density rubber die - engineered for sharp, repeatable impressions
- Wood-mounted - classic hand stamp, budget friendly
- Acrylic-mounted - lets you see exactly where you are stamping
- Self-inking housing - built-in pad for high-volume, mess-free stamping
The rubber formulation is tuned to print crisply on paper, cardstock, and envelopes, so your mark stays legible impression after impression.
